Design and Structure of LED SMD Right Angle
The LED SMD Right Angle package is designed with a compact and innovative structure. Unlike conventional LED packages that have a vertical orientation, the right-angle design features a 90-degree angle between the LED chip and the lead frame. This unique arrangement allows for a more efficient use of space, enabling designers to incorporate more LEDs into a smaller footprint.
The right-angle LED package is typically composed of a semiconductor die, a lead frame, and a package substrate. The semiconductor die contains the LED chip, which emits light when an electrical current is applied. The lead frame provides electrical connections to the die, while the package substrate serves as a protective layer and ensures proper thermal management.
The right-angle design offers several advantages over traditional LED packages. Firstly, it allows for a more compact form factor, which is particularly beneficial for space-constrained applications. Secondly, the right-angle arrangement minimizes the distance between the LED chip and the lead frame, reducing the risk of thermal stress and improving the overall reliability of the package.
Benefits of LED SMD Right Angle
The LED SMD Right Angle package offers several advantages that make it a preferred choice for various lighting applications. Here are some of the key benefits:
1. Space Efficiency: The right-angle design allows for a more compact form factor, enabling designers to incorporate more LEDs into a smaller space. This is particularly advantageous for applications where space is limited, such as in automotive lighting, display panels, and wearable devices.
2. Improved Thermal Management: The right-angle design helps in reducing thermal resistance, allowing for better heat dissipation. This is crucial for maintaining the longevity and performance of the LED, especially in high-temperature environments.
3. Enhanced Reliability: The reduced distance between the LED chip and the lead frame in the right-angle design minimizes the risk of thermal stress and improves the overall reliability of the package. This makes it a suitable choice for demanding applications where long-term performance is critical.
4. Cost-Effective: The compact design of the right-angle LED package reduces material costs and manufacturing complexity. This makes it a cost-effective solution for various lighting applications.
5. Customization: The right-angle design allows for greater flexibility in terms of customization. Designers can tailor the package to meet specific requirements, such as adjusting the size, shape, and thermal properties of the package.
Applications of LED SMD Right Angle
The LED SMD Right Angle package has found applications in various industries, thanks to its numerous advantages. Here are some of the key applications:
1. Automotive Lighting: The right-angle design is highly suitable for automotive lighting applications, such as headlights, taillights, and turn signals. Its compact form factor, improved thermal management, and enhanced reliability make it an ideal choice for automotive lighting systems.
2. Display Panels: The right-angle LED package is widely used in display panels, such as TVs, monitors, and smartphones. Its space-efficient design allows for higher pixel density and better overall performance.
3. Wearable Devices: The compact size and improved thermal management of the right-angle LED package make it an excellent choice for wearable devices, such as smartwatches and fitness trackers.
4. General Lighting: The right-angle LED package is also used in general lighting applications, such as ceiling lights, wall lights, and desk lamps. Its cost-effectiveness and versatility make it a popular choice for various lighting solutions.
5. Indoor and Outdoor Lighting: The right-angle LED package is suitable for both indoor and outdoor lighting applications, such as streetlights, parking lot lights, and garden lights. Its durability and reliability ensure long-term performance in challenging environments.
